Well I just had a look at our percentage return for the last two years.
I won exactly the same amount in 2013 and 2014.
2013 return = 1.2%
2014 return = 1.2%
My better half has done a little better though.
2013 return = 1.25%
2014 return = 1.4%
Is it worth it? Well that will always be for debate. It is averaging about 1.5% before tax with the chance of luck getting something bigger. Not sure what the average inflation is for the past two years but I'm guessing I'm a shade down on it.
I have other investments in various other pots so its part of a spread.
To me, it is a decent enough return to warrant leaving them there. A lot of people say Premium Bonds are a no no but I don't see it that way.0 -
